  • The Object of Aiud also known as Aluminum Wedge of Aiud is a wedge-shaped object found 2 kilometers East of Aiud, Romania, on the banks of the Mures river in 1974. According to the sole article on it written by Boczor Iosif, a contributor to Hungarian paranormal magazines, it was found under 35 feet of sand and alongside 2 mastodon bones. His article also claims it was found in 1973. The object was allegedly taken to the Archeological Institute of Cluj-Napoca to be examined, where it was found to be made of an alloy of aluminum. The wedge was also encased in a layer of oxide no less than a millimeter thick, which is said to indicate an age of at least 300 to 400 years old. It is not mentioned what dating technique was used. According to the article mentioned above, by Boczor Iosif, it was examined a second time in Lausanne, Switzerland, with the same results. It was not mentioned which establishment carried out this second analysis.Florin Gheorghita, for one, had the opportunity to examine the report, and the analysis performed under the direction of Dr.Niederkorn of the institute for the study of metals and of non-metallic minerals (ICPMMN), located in Magurele, Romania, emphasized that it is composed of a alloy of extremely complex metal. Gheorghita affirms that the alloy is composed of 12 different elements, of which he has succeeded to establish also the volumetric percentage of the aluminum (89%). He identified the presence of Copper (6,2%), silicon (2,84%), zinc (1,81%), lead (0,41%), tin (0,33%), zirconium(0,2%), cadmium (0,11%), nickel (0,0024%), cobalt (0,0023%), bismuth (0,0003%), silver (0,0002%), and gallium (in trace amounts).
